LongDescription#@#NA#@@#Cleaning Instructions#@#Clean the Thunder Group PLPP003BK pasta fork after each shift to prevent germ transfer on high-touch items. Rinse debris, scrub tines with a mild detergent and soft brush, then sanitize with a food-contact approved solution. Air dry or towel dry completely before storage. Inspect handles for cracks; replace if damaged. • Delivery times may vary based on location.#@@#deliverynotes#@#NA#@@#Maintenance Guide#@#Inspect the Thunder Group PLPP003BK pasta fork daily for cracks or warping. Replace any units showing heat or mechanical damage. Clean after use with a detergent solution below 140°F to preserve nylon integrity; avoid caustic cleaners. Rinse thoroughly and dry with a soft towel to prevent water spots and microbial growth. Sanitize per facility protocol using approved agents compatible with CSA standards. Store utensils off the floor and away from heat.
